Salsa is a brilliant make up artist who I’ve worked with for a couple of shoots previously (melissa, bianca).  After working on the shoots, Salsa expressed her interest in expanding her modelling portfolio.  So we scheduled this test shoot at the Glen Echo National Park in Bethesda.  Glen Echo is an abandoned amusement park with a carousel and neon lights and all.   Marci of Marci Alagio & Co came on board to put together the wardrobe for some of the shots.   Here are a selection of the shots from the shoot.

With national parks, you have to contact the park services to get approval to use any type of lighting equipment (stands, umbrella etc).  As I learned of this the day before the shoot and it takes 4 days to get the permit, I had to shoot with my SBs strapped to wooden posts, trees and whatever I could find.
